I wrote:
> is there anyone working on the kabc plugin anylonger?
> I am thinking of wrting some configuration dialog, if not.
Since nobody is answering, I assume the development of the kabc
mail-merge-plugin isn't active. Right?
I've already achieved to print out only certain addressbook entries. Therefore
the UIDs of the "interesting" entries are read from the xml document. The
UIDs are stored in a QStringlist in KWMailMergeKABC. In
KWMailMergeKABC::getValue(const QString &name, int record) the kaddressbook
entry with the corresponding UID is returned, respectively the QString to
name of the record int. Ehmm.. you know what I mean, don't you? ;)
For contact or entry selection I plan to port the addresspicker.ui of
libkdepim.
What do you think? Any comments or suggestions?
